What is Federal-Mogul Holdings Operating Margin %?

Operating Margin % is calculated as Operating Income divided by its Revenue. Federal-Mogul Holdings's Operating Income for the three months ended in Sep. 2016 was $52 Mil. Federal-Mogul Holdings's Revenue for the three months ended in Sep. 2016 was $1,825 Mil. Therefore, Federal-Mogul Holdings's Operating Margin % for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2016 was 2.85%.

Federal-Mogul Holdings Operating Margin % Calculation

Operating Margin % - also known as operating income margin, operating profit margin and return on sales (ROS) - is the ratio of Operating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Federal-Mogul Holdings's Operating Margin %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2015 is calculated as

Operating Margin %=Operating Income (A: Dec. 2015 ) / Revenue (A: Dec. 2015 )
=1 / 7419
=0.01 %

Federal-Mogul Holdings's Operating Margin % for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2016 is calculated as

Operating Margin %=Operating Income (Q: Sep. 2016 ) / Revenue (Q: Sep. 2016 )
=52 / 1825
=2.85 %

Federal-Mogul Holdings  (NAS:FDML) Operating Margin % Explanation

Just like Gross Margin %, it is important to see a company maintains its operating margin over time. Among the same industry, a company with higher operating margin is more efficient in its operation. It is also more stable during industry slowdown or recessions. Peter Lynch prefers those with higher margins than those with lower margins.


Be Aware

Operating Margin % can be manipulated by adjusting the rate of depreciation, depletion and amortization (DDA).

If a company is facing competition, its Operating Margin % may decline. Often the Operating Margin % declines well before the company's Revenue or even profit decline. Therefore, Operating Margin % is a very important indicator of whether the company is facing problems.

For instance, by 2012, Nokia (NOK)'s problems were well known and its stock had lost more than 90% of its market value since 2007. But Nokia’s Operating Margin % had already been in decline since 2002, although its Earnings per Share (Diluted) were still rising. Investors who paid attention to Operating Margin % would have avoided this huge loss. The same can be said for Research-in-Motion (RIMM).

Federal-Mogul Holdings Corp is supplier of technology and innovation in vehicle and industrial products for fuel economy, emissions reduction and safety systems. It supplies components, accessories and systems to the automotive, small engine, heavy-duty, marine, railroad, agricultural, off-road, aerospace and energy, industrial and transportation markets, including customers in both the original equipment manufacturers and services market and the replacement market. The Company operates in two segments, Powertrain and Motorparts. The Powertrain segment focuses on original equipment products for automotive, heavy duty and industrial applications. The Motorparts segment sells and distributes a broad portfolio of products in the aftermarket including more than 20 brands. It also serves original equipment manufacturers with products including braking, wipers, and a limited range of chassis. It has operations in markets including Canada, France, Germany, Italy, Japan, Spain, Sweden, the United Kingdom and the United States, and emerging markets including Argentina, Brazil, China, Czech Republic, Hungary, India, Korea, Mexico, Poland, Russia, South Africa, Thailand, Turkey and Venezuela. The Company's operations, consistent with those of the manufacturing sector in general, are subject to numerous existing and proposed laws and governmental regulations designed to protect the environment, particularly regarding plant wastes and emissions and solid waste disposal.
